Automated External Defibrilation Certificate

Core Skills: 

 This course will enable your staff to use an Automated External Defibrillatoror AED. Thisis a portable device used to deliver an electric shock to an individual experiencing cardiac arrest. AED's are easy to use with appropriate training and can significantly increase the survival rate of cardiac arrest victims.


  This qualification covers the following topics:

  • Management of first aid incidents
  • Casualty assessment
  • Treatment of an unconscious casualty
  • Current CPR procedures
  • Safe and correct use of an AED
